Topics Covered

  1. 1. Introduction to Probabilistic Graphical Models: Learners will study the basic concepts of probabilistic graphical models (PGMs) including directed and undirected graphs. They will gain foundational knowledge on how to represent and interpret probabilistic relationships in PGMs.
  2. 2. Bayesian Networks: This module focuses on Bayesian networks, a type of PGM that uses directed acyclic graphs to model probabilistic relationships. Learners will learn to construct, analyze, and apply Bayesian networks to real-world problems.
  3. 3. Markov Random Fields: Learners will explore undirected graphical models known as Markov Random Fields (MRFs). They will learn how MRFs are used to model spatial and relational data and gain skills in building and utilizing MRFs.
  4. 4. Inference in Graphical Models: This module covers various inference algorithms for PGMs, including exact and approximate methods. Learners will develop skills in using inference to solve complex probabilistic problems.
  5. 5. Learning Probabilistic Models: Learners will study how to learn parameters and structure from data in PGMs. They will gain practical experience in model selection, parameter estimation, and handling large datasets.
  6. 6. Conditional Random Fields: This module delves into Conditional Random Fields (CRFs), a type of probabilistic model used for structured prediction. Learners will learn how to apply CRFs in sequence labeling and other structured prediction tasks.
  7. 7. Probabilistic Programming: Learners will be introduced to probabilistic programming languages and frameworks. They will gain hands-on experience in implementing and using probabilistic models to solve real-world problems.
  8. 8. Deep Probabilistic Models: This module covers the integration of deep learning and probabilistic graphical models. Learners will learn about deep belief networks, variational autoencoders, and other advanced deep probabilistic models.
  9. 9. Applications of Probabilistic Graphical Models: Learners will explore various applications of PGMs in fields such as computer vision, natural language processing, and bioinformatics. They will gain practical experience in applying PGMs to solve specific problems in these domains.
  10. 10. Advanced Topics in PGMs: This capstone module introduces advanced topics and recent developments in probabilistic graphical models. Learners will engage in research-oriented projects and learn about cutting-edge techniques in the field.
